Itinerary and Inclusions

This 4-day tour includes 3 nights of en-suite accommodation in either a B&B or 3-star hotel, with breakfast provided. The tour explores numerous historic castles, palaces, and manors across the Scottish Highlands, offering a chance to hear clan legends. Admissions are included for Falkland Palace, Castle Fraser, Crathes Castle, Fyvie Castle, Culloden Visitor Centre, and Blair Castle and Garden. A tour and tasting at Cardhu Distillery is also part of the itinerary. Transportation is provided in a 16-seat Mercedes mini-coach with a professional driver guide.

Meeting and Pickup

Where can travelers meet for the tour?
The tour departs from two pickup locations in Edinburgh. The main meeting point is 26 Elder St, Edinburgh EH1 3DX, UK.
Alternatively, travelers can meet at Gate J and Gate K, inside Edinburgh Bus Station, St Andrew Square, EH1 3DQ.
The tour starts promptly at 8:45 am and returns to the same meeting locations.

Additional Details

Although the castles and manors are the main focus of the tour, additional details are provided to ensure a comfortable and convenient experience for travelers.
The tour includes 3 nights of en-suite accommodation in either a B&B or 3-star hotel, with breakfast included. Luggage allowance is 14kg per person, similar to airline carry-on.
The tour is not wheelchair accessible, and children under 5 are not permitted. Groups of 3 or more require separate room bookings.
B&Bs are located on the outskirts, requiring a 20-30 minute walk to local facilities. Confirmation is provided within 48 hours, subject to availability.
